A Syrian court has found former President Bashar Assad guilty of crimes against humanity and sentenced him to death in absentia.
This decision is seen as one of the first significant steps taken after the end of the civil war in Syria.
The future of Assad and the impact of this decision on the political situation in Syria remain uncertain.
